Whilst recently researching on Freereg I noticed that after each Norfolk church name there was an abreviation of either Tr or Pr could someone please explain what they mean

TR is a transcript - so something not taken directly from the register.
AT is the archdeacon transcript - sent in every year by each parish to the diocese
BT is the bishops transcript - compiled by year
PR is taken directly from the parish register.
If nothing after the church name then assume it is a PR
